Well, what I can say is that Hylafax, by default, has that kind of headers defined, by default, in the config.ttySx files. If you add yours, maybe they are overwriten by Hylafax scripts. Try using enscript or with a2ps include the option -B , no headers. If you want, you can costumize the headers in the config.ttySx files.
